I am a south african citizen and have, what seems now a bit prematurely, bought a return ticket to thailand that leaves on the 31 August 2012 and returns on 6 Jan 2013.

This is 126 days i belive.

My plan is to train muay thai and mma in phuket for 3 months and then travel the country with my girlfriend for the remainder of the time.

(she is joining me in December)

It seems to me that if i arrange a tourist visa prior to leaving South Africa I can stay for 60 days. How can i extend this stay?

As i am only leaving here in August i still have some time to arrange this.

Thank you for any advice in advance.

Posted

The 60 day stay can be extended 30 days at immigration office inside Thailand at cost of 1,900 baht. Beyond that would require a new entry/visa from outside Thailand.

Posted

A Tourist Visa gives 60 days and can be extended by 30 days at Immigration.

Try and get a 2 Entry Tourist Visa or as said above get another Visa in a neighbouring country to Thailand after the initial 90 days.
